I was looking at /var/log/auth.log and saw an entry of the form:

Nov 24 18:41:37 ns sshd[58083]: error: PAM: authentication error for username 
from example.com

I wish to have an IP number logged where sshd has instead logged
'example.com'

Reading sshd's man page and sshd_config's man page, I don't find any
way to control this.

Since 'example.com' could have multiple IP numbers, how can I change 
sshd's configuration to log the IP number from whence the 
authentication error originated?
